Volume 69: Visions of Dylan with Brent Mason

 

In this week’s episode, we bring you our chat with Saint John musician Brent Mason!

For those of you who live in Saint John, Brent Mason is an artist you definitely heard of, whether it’s through his own music or how he helps showcase the music of others at his weekly Wednesday open mic nights at O’Leary’s.

Many may not know this, but his journey before becoming a Saint John music icon has taken him everywhere. We dive into how his musical journey started, from travelling with a carnival, opening a juice stand, and when he first heard one of his biggest musical influences, Bob Dylan. Naturally, he and Cherise fanboys/girl for a while, and it turns out, their first times hearing Dylan have some weird parallels. Dylan fans are not going to want to miss this!

Brent also fills us in on the current projects he’s working on and reveals the only other artist he’ll write songs with.

Jack Kerouac, Lowell, Following the Grateful Dead, Desert Island Discs, and so much more on this episode of Strange Grooves!
